AS62795
Citrix Systems, Inc 851 W. Cypress Creek Road Ft Lauderdale, Florida 33309 US
Prefixes
Prefixes
AS62795 (CITRIXSYSTEMS-AS-US) announces at least four prefixes:
Downstream Peers
Downstream Peers
0
Citrix Systems, Inc 851 W. Cypress Creek Road Ft Lauderdale, Florida 33309 US
AS62795 (CITRIXSYSTEMS-AS-US) announces at least four prefixes:
0